Denton Municipal Electric customers see first rate increase in seven years


March 21, 2024

For the first time in seven years, Denton Municipal Electric customers will experience an uptick in their electric bills. On Tuesday, the Denton City Council approved a mid-year rate hike for DME clients, slated to commence on April 1. This adjustment is expected to result in an average increase of $24 for residential bills. However, the impact on businesses will …

Fort Worth’s EMS system will likely change, what that could mean for you


March 21, 2024

The City of Fort Worth is contemplating adjustments to its EMS system following a study revealing lagging response times and increased workload last year. Conducted by Fitch and Associates, the study focused on MedStar, the agency providing ambulance and EMS services to Fort Worth and 13 other cities through an inter-city agreement. Cold case: Dallas Police still searching for answers in Ron Carr’s murder


March 21, 2024

Dallas Police Department detectives are seeking the public’s assistance in solving the murder of a 19-year-old man that occurred 26 years ago. On April 7, 1998, Ron Carr was fatally shot while sitting in his car in the 2700 block of Toluca Avenue. Authorities reported that two Black men were observed fleeing from the scene of the shooting.
